LOUIS DREYFUS NEGOCE S.A. v. BLYSTAD SHIPPING

Docket No. 00-7382.

252 F.3d 218 (2001)

LOUIS DREYFUS NEGOCE S.A., Petitioner-Appellant, v. BLYSTAD SHIPPING & TRADING INC., Respondent-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als, Second Circuit. August Term, 2000.

Decided: June 7, 2001.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Shaun F. Carroll, New York, N.Y. (David A. Nourse, Katharine F. Newman, Nourse & Bowles, LLP, New York, NY, of counsel), for Petitioner-Appellant.

Simon Harter, New York, N.Y. (Elizabeth McKenna, Healy & Baillie, LLP, New York, NY, of counsel), for Respondent-Appellee.

Before: CARDAMONE, WINTER, and POOLER, Circuit Judges.


CARDAMONE, Circuit Judge:

When changing horses in midstream much mischief may occur, outweighing the supposed advantages. In this appeal, the port of destination for an international shipment of cargo was changed in mid-ocean, so to speak. But the result — as the facts here attest — was the same as when changing horses in midstream.
